Dodge City: Economy & Jobs
Households in Dodge City earn a median $68,721 (about the same as Ford County median $70,781; 1.1× below Kansas median $74,275), with homes at a median value of $151,700. The surrounding county supports 17,354 jobs (avg $45,212).

Income & Affordability
Median household income $68,721 — above the Kansas median ($64,620). Poverty rate 14.6% (U.S. average ~12.5%). 22% of renters spend more than half their income on rent ("severely cost-burdened" by HUD definition; U.S. ~24%).

Employment & Workforce
Employment + workforce stats. The county-level employment count covers all jobs within the county, not just town residents. Unemployment rate 4.1% — near the U.S. average of ~4%. 2% work from home (U.S. average ~15%).
